-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athfirmware.patch
80 lines (75 loc) · 2.96 KB
/
firmware.patch
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
diff -ruN 20150210 - FIRMWARE - Repetier 0.922 - FELIX_3_0_SINGLE_extrusion_orig/Repetier-Firmware/Repetier/Configuration.h 20150210 - FIRMWARE - Repetier 0.922 - FELIX_3_0_SINGLE_extrusion/Repetier-Firmware/Repetier/Configuration.h
--- 20150210 - FIRMWARE - Repetier 0.922 - FELIX_3_0_SINGLE_extrusion_orig/Repetier-Firmware/Repetier/Configuration.h 2015-02-25 10:51:00.000000000 +0100
+++ 20150210 - FIRMWARE - Repetier 0.922 - FELIX_3_0_SINGLE_extrusion/Repetier-Firmware/Repetier/Configuration.h 2015-12-19 23:19:58.000000000 +0100
@@ -70,7 +70,7 @@
#define EXT0_X_OFFSET 0
#define EXT0_Y_OFFSET 0
#define EXT0_STEPS_PER_MM 164
-#define EXT0_TEMPSENSOR_TYPE 1
+#define EXT0_TEMPSENSOR_TYPE 8
#define EXT0_TEMPSENSOR_PIN TEMP_0_PIN
#define EXT0_HEATER_PIN HEATER_0_PIN
#define EXT0_STEP_PIN ORIG_E0_STEP_PIN
@@ -85,9 +85,9 @@
#define EXT0_WATCHPERIOD 1
#define EXT0_PID_INTEGRAL_DRIVE_MAX 125
#define EXT0_PID_INTEGRAL_DRIVE_MIN 40
-#define EXT0_PID_PGAIN_OR_DEAD_TIME 12
-#define EXT0_PID_I 0.5
-#define EXT0_PID_D 65
+#define EXT0_PID_PGAIN_OR_DEAD_TIME 29.73
+#define EXT0_PID_I 4.79
+#define EXT0_PID_D 46.09
#define EXT0_PID_MAX 255
#define EXT0_ADVANCE_K 0
#define EXT0_ADVANCE_L 0
@@ -319,10 +319,10 @@
// #################### Z-Probing #####################
-#define FEATURE_Z_PROBE 0
+#define FEATURE_Z_PROBE 1
#define Z_PROBE_BED_DISTANCE 10
-#define Z_PROBE_PIN -1
-#define Z_PROBE_PULLUP 0
+#define Z_PROBE_PIN 41
+#define Z_PROBE_PULLUP 1
#define Z_PROBE_ON_HIGH 0
#define Z_PROBE_X_OFFSET 0
#define Z_PROBE_Y_OFFSET 0
@@ -332,15 +332,15 @@
#define Z_PROBE_SWITCHING_DISTANCE 1
#define Z_PROBE_REPETITIONS 1
#define Z_PROBE_HEIGHT 40
-#define Z_PROBE_START_SCRIPT ""
-#define Z_PROBE_FINISHED_SCRIPT ""
+#define Z_PROBE_START_SCRIPT "G28 X Y"
+#define Z_PROBE_FINISHED_SCRIPT "G28 X Y"
#define FEATURE_AUTOLEVEL 1
-#define Z_PROBE_X1 20
-#define Z_PROBE_Y1 20
-#define Z_PROBE_X2 160
-#define Z_PROBE_Y2 20
-#define Z_PROBE_X3 100
-#define Z_PROBE_Y3 160
+#define Z_PROBE_X1 120
+#define Z_PROBE_Y1 -28
+#define Z_PROBE_X2 195
+#define Z_PROBE_Y2 32
+#define Z_PROBE_X3 120
+#define Z_PROBE_Y3 152
#define FEATURE_AXISCOMP 0
#define AXISCOMP_TANXY 0
#define AXISCOMP_TANYZ 0
@@ -791,4 +791,4 @@
}
========== End configuration string ==========
-*/
+*/
diff -ruN 20150210 - FIRMWARE - Repetier 0.922 - FELIX_3_0_SINGLE_extrusion_orig/Repetier-Firmware/Repetier/pins.h 20150210 - FIRMWARE - Repetier 0.922 - FELIX_3_0_SINGLE_extrusion/Repetier-Firmware/Repetier/pins.h
--- 20150210 - FIRMWARE - Repetier 0.922 - FELIX_3_0_SINGLE_extrusion_orig/Repetier-Firmware/Repetier/pins.h 2015-02-15 14:22:54.000000000 +0100
+++ 20150210 - FIRMWARE - Repetier 0.922 - FELIX_3_0_SINGLE_extrusion/Repetier-Firmware/Repetier/pins.h 2015-12-19 20:53:56.000000000 +0100
@@ -1592,6 +1592,7 @@
#define MOSI_PIN 51 // PINB.2, 21, MOSI
#define MAX6675_SS -1//53 // PINB.0, 19, SS
+
#define BEEPER_PIN -1 // Activate beeper on extension shield
#define BEEPER_TYPE 1